Downton Abbey creator supports Dorset Blind Association

Downton Abbey writer Julian Fellowes helped raise just over £5000 for Dorset Blind Association at the charity dinner that they held at the Haven Hotel, Sandbanks last week (OCT28). The Oscar winning writer and director attended the dinner with his wife Emma and they set a quiz for diners between courses. They also presided over a raffle and an…

Hi-Tech solution helps businessman to walk the walk

When local businessman Steve Cook, MD of Seeker, was left with a limp after suffering a slipped disc and sciatica he turned to sports injuries clinic Body In Motion for some hi-tech help. The Bournemouth-based physiotherapy centre is using video technology to speed up recovery from injury. “I couldn’t understand why I was limping after…

Cherries get a kick out of helping school

AFC Bournemouth players and staff have donated a signed shirt for auction by a special school in Poole in desperate need of new equipment. Winchelsea Special School, which was part of the Building Schools for the Future scheme until it was scrapped last year, has launched an urgent appeal for funds. When first team players…
